Hi team,

Before I hand off the 3.2 release, please note the humidity sensor drift reported on Verdana controllers in the Elmbrook trial site. Drift exceeds 4% after roughly ten days of continuous operation; firmware 3.2.1 adds an automatic recalibration cycle every 72 hours. Support should advise growers to install 3.2.1 and trigger a manual recalibration once. The hotfix bundle must be verified before distribution, so I'm including the signing key used for the 3.2.1 packages below.

release key, fahof-yagap: bky3_m5d

**Onboarding: Upgrading the Murmurbus broker**

Welcome to the Pipeworks team. Broker upgrades on Murmurbus must be done node by node: drain the node, verify queue depth is zero, apply the package, and rejoin the cluster before touching the next one. Never upgrade two nodes in one window. To unlock the upgrade credentials vault, use the recovery passphrase below.

vault phrase of yaguf-hahaf = druath-holix

Meeting notes — transport briefing, 14 May

Discussed the crate of survey instruments bound for the Pellham ridge site. Theodolites calibrated Tuesday; crate sealed and weatherproofed. Coordinator to schedule a morning run to avoid the gravel road after rain. Driver carries the calibration certificates, not the site office. Hand-over instruction for the courier follows below.

handover note for yawig-tagug: the ralael eliion courier leaves the ulaax frair olidor ledger at gate 3456 under passcode 367212

Context: Ardenfell line margins slipped three points over two quarters. Drivers: input steel costs, aggressive discounting at the Westmoor branch, and a stale price book. Proposal: uplift list prices four percent, tighten discount authority to regional level, sunset the two lowest-margin SKUs. Risk: volume loss at Halverton accounts, estimated under two percent. Decision requested at Thursday's review. Modelling assumptions are in the appendix pack. The commercial reasoning leadership wants kept close is noted directly below.

board note of tajop-yajof: The finance team signed off on a budget of $77.6 million for Project Pramir.